Majmudar on $94m UK outsourcing sale next to Addleshaw, Eversheds

Majmudar & Co, UK law firms Addleshaw Goddard and Eversheds have advised on the buyout of UK-based Ventura’s call centre business by FTSE-listed outsourcing company Capita for $94m.

Majmudar partner Rukshad Davar led for the Capita Group on the Indian leg of the transaction involving acquisition of the Indian subsidiary with the buyer-side having India-based operations in the city of Pune.

Addleshaw Goddard partner Richard Thomas represented the Capita Group as the English legal counsel.

Eversheds acted for the seller Venture, which through its trading name manages 500m customer contacts each year as a third party customer services provider, said Davar.

The deal, which is a cash-free and debt-free transaction, would include transfer of Ventura’s 8,000 employees stationed in Yorkshire, Cardiff, Milton Keynes and Pune, India, reported Recruiter.
